Which TWO of the following are valid ways to expose a Service externally in a Kubernetes cluster?

Correct answer & explanation
Service type LoadBalancer
Service type LoadBalancer (C) exposes the Service externally by provisioning a cloud load balancer (e.g., AWS ELB, GCP L7) that routes external traffic to the Service's ClusterIP. Service type NodePort (D) exposes the Service on a static port (30000-32767) on every node's IP, allowing external access via <NodeIP>:<NodePort>. Both are valid methods for external exposure in Kubernetes.

Common exam traps
Common exam trap: answer the scenario, not the keyword
The trap here is that candidates often think Ingress alone can expose a Service externally, but Ingress is only a routing layer that requires an underlying Service of type NodePort or LoadBalancer to actually receive external traffic.
Detailed technical explanation
How to think about this question
Under the hood, NodePort works by adding iptables or IPVS rules on each node to forward traffic from the NodePort to the Service's ClusterIP and then to the pods. LoadBalancer builds on NodePort by creating a cloud-specific load balancer that sends traffic to the NodePort on all nodes, often with health checks. A real-world scenario: in on-prem clusters without cloud LB support, NodePort is the only built-in external exposure method, while LoadBalancer is typically used in cloud environments for automatic provisioning and traffic distribution.
